excellent martin :) .. i'd like to suggest yet another must-to-have
feature ..

i didn't investigate in your code very intensively so just stop me if my
suggestions are hard or unable to incorporate ..

i think, that for -l|--list operation would be very useful a possibility
of sorting by --format %{keys} ..

it couldn't be so hard to do it as far as you'll do it at the end of
creating *patch_list() process functions as sort_patch_list() or so ..

the usage could be as follows:

--asort %{key} :ascending sort by key
--dsort %{key} :descending sort by key
--esort "{$sort_expression},%{key}" :perl sort() expressions including
brackets {} and coma separated  %{key}

example:

-Hl total  --{a,d}sort "%a" --format="%p-%c %y"
